BRAGG GAMING GROUP ANNOUNCES STRATEGIC RESTRUCTURING TO REDUCE COST STRUCTURE AND IMPROVE OPERATING PERFORMANCE
Bragg Gaming Group Inc. will conduct a strategic restructuring, including staff reductions, designed to realign the organization and thereby improve its overall cost structure, drive its ear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ation and amortization growth, and shorten the time required for it to achieve sustained net profitability.
Following the restructuring, Bragg will reduce approximately 12 per cent of its global work force. The company expects to incur restructuring costs related to this action of approximately 1.0 million euros associated with personnel-related termination costs in the first quarter of 2026, and it anticipates annualized cash savings from its staff reductions and other restructuring efforts to be approximately 4.5 million euros.
Bragg noted this amount does not include the expected positive impact of its recently announced initiative to utilize artificial intelligence to drive cost-efficiencies and improve operational excellence. The core of Bragg's strategic overhaul centres on an ambitious AI transformation plan, targeting an AI-first company by 2027. The plan is underpinned by clear 2027 targets, including ensuring an AI-enhanced product becomes standard in over 90 per cent of all launches and having more than three-quarters of Bragg's operational workflows impacted by AI.
"We believe that we are in the enviable position of having great technologies, assets, people and future prospects," said Matevz Mazij, chief executive officer at Bragg. "Nevertheless, given the increasingly complex regulatory compliance requirements, recent tax headwinds across key regions, emerging market opportunities, consolidation in the market and our increased focus on short-term profitability, we needed to take this step now of restructuring the company's staffing. After securing key hires in 2024 and 2025, we believe aggressive operating expense reductions and organizational realignment are the final steps to maintain our cash runway, drive EBITDA growth and achieve cash profitability. Our strategic restructuring is designed to capitalize on our strong foundation and position us extremely well for organic growth and concurrent market consolidation opportunities. We also believe that the company is currently undervalued by the market and that improving our cash profitability will help address this issue while also making us stronger in meeting consolidation opportunities as they arise."
The company plans to provide further insight into its new operating model and 2026 strategic initiatives when it announces preliminary unaudited results for the year ended Dec. 31, 2025.
About Bragg Gaming Group Inc.
Bragg Gaming Group is an iGaming content and platform technology solution provider serving on-line and land-based gaming operators with its proprietary and exclusive content, and cutting-edge player account management technology. Bragg Studios offer high performing and passionately crafted casino game titles using the latest in data-driven insights from in-house brands including Wild Streak Gaming, Atomic Slot Lab and Indigo Magic. Its proprietary content portfolio is complemented by a selection of exclusive titles from carefully selected studio partners under the powered by Bragg program. Games built on Bragg's remote games server technology are distributed through the Bragg Hub content delivery platform and are available exclusively to Bragg customers. Bragg's powerful, modular PAM technology powers multiple leading iCasino and sports book brands, and is supported by expert in-house managed, operational and marketing services. Content delivered by the Bragg Hub either exclusively or from the Bragg aggregated games portfolio is managed from a single back office, which is supported by a cutting-edge data platform and Bragg's award-winning Fuze player engagement tool set. Bragg is licensed, certified, or otherwise approved and operational in over 30 regulated iCasino markets globally, including in the United States, Canada, Latin America and Europe.
